r <br /> [ 12/42016 EnonMobil Chemical ExxonMobilTh HOPE HD 8660 Series High Density Polyethylene Resin <br /> EkonMobil <br /> Chemical <br /> ExxonMobilTM HDPE HD 8660 Series <br /> High Density Polyethylene Resin <br /> Product Description <br /> HD 8660 Series are high density hexene copolymers designed la offer superior toughness and stiffness.They are ideally suited <br /> for applications that require the optimum balance of low temperature toughness,creep resistance,stiffness,ESCR,and tear <br /> properties. <br /> General <br /> Availability • Latin America • NOM America <br /> Additive • HUP8660.29:Long Term UV- • HD 8660 29:Long Term UV-15 <br /> 15 Stabilizer Yes Stabilizer Yes <br /> Applications • Industrial Products • Intermediate Bulk Containers • Lame Agricultural Tanks <br /> Revision Date • 09/012014 <br /> Resin Properties Typical Value Unit Test Based On <br /> Density 0.941 g/cm' EoaonMobil Method <br /> Melt Index(190'C/2.16 kg) 2.0 g/10 min ASTM D1238 <br /> Thermal Typical Value Unit Test Based On <br /> Deflection Temperature Under Load(DTUL)at 66psi-Unannealed 57 'C ASTM D648 <br /> Deflection Temperature Under Load(DTUL)at 264psi-Unannealed 30 'C ASTM D648 <br /> Peak Melting Temperature 129 °C ASTM 03418 <br /> Melded Properties Typical Value Unit Test Based On <br /> Tensile Strength at Yield(50 mm/min) 19 MPa ASTM 0838 <br /> Elongation at Yield(50 mm/min) 10 % ASTM D638 <br /> Flexural Modulus-1%Secant 900 MPa ASTM D79013 <br /> Environmental Stress-Crack Resistance ASTM D1693A <br /> 10%Igepa!,F50 40 hr <br /> 100%Nepal,F50 560 hr <br /> Impact Typical Value Unit Test Based On <br /> Impact Strength ARM <br /> 40°C,3.18 mm 92 J <br /> 6.35 mm 258 J <br /> Additional Information <br /> • Al physical properties were measured an 3 mm.rotomolded samples unless a different value is shown,except for ESCR, <br /> which was measured on compression molded samples. <br /> • Tensile testing was conducted at a crosshead speed of 50 mm/min.The tensile strength reported refers to the maximum <br /> stress reached during the test. <br /> • Test procedures may be modified to accommodate operating conditions or facility limitations. <br /> Legal Statement <br /> Contact your ExxonMobil Chemical Customer Service Representative for potential food contact application compliance(e.g. <br /> FDA,EU,HPFB). <br /> htip://exxonmcbilchemical.ides.cam/en-US/ds243912/ExxonMobilTM%20HDPE%20HD%208660%2USeries.aspx?I=589338U=0 1/2 <br />
